Even if you format the Android SD card, the information can still be recovered using the Android recovery tool. Reason B: External Memory (SD card) is not DeletedĪnother reason why Factory reset is not the right solution is that it does not completely erase the data from the SD card. Before the deleted data is overwritten by some new data, the deleted data can be restored while using some professional data recovery. When you delete data on Android, actually the deleted data is stored on the Android internal memory and it just become disappeared. Reason A: The Deleted Android Data can be Restored Here we conclude the reasons of why deleting everything on Android by restoring factory reset will not remove data cleanly. It is good to delete data on Android by restore device to factory reset, but this way will not make sure the Android data is completely removed, the deleted data can be restored by some professional data recovery tools.
